repo.or.cz
/
luajit-2.0.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add more comparison variants to Valgrind suppressions file.
2012-04-26
Mike
P
all
Add more comparison variants
t
o Valg
r
ind su
p
pr
e
ssions
.
.
.
commit
|
commitdiff
|
tree
2012-04-26
M
ike Pall
ARM/FFI: Invoke SPLIT pass for double
args in FFI call
.
commit
|
commitdiff
|
tree
2012-04-26
M
ike Pal
l
ARM: Fix conditional
branch fixup
for OBAR
.
commit
|
commitdiff
|
tree
2012-04-26
Mike Pall
ARM:
Fix register
alloca
t
ion fo
r
ldrd-o
p
t
i
mized
H
REFK
.
commit
|
commitdiff
|
tree
2012-04-26
Mike
P
all
ARM: Reorder type/value tests t
o
silence Valgrind
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pall
FFI
:
Clarify do
c
s wrt
.
'
l
ocal ffi =
.
.
.
' a
n
d the
i
nteract
i
v
e
.
.
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pal
l
U
p
date changelog
.
commit
|
commitdiff
|
tree
2012-04-19
Mike Pall
Add required PHIs for implicit
conversions (
v
ia XR
E
F
.
.
.
commit
|
commitdiff
|
tree
2012-04-17
Mike Pall
FFI: Fix result type
o
f pointer difference
.
commit
|
commitdiff
|
tree
2012-04-17
Mi
k
e
Pall
F
i
x dependencies
.
commit
|
commitdiff
|
tree
2012-04-12
Mike Pall
FFI: F
i
x bl
a
cklisting of C func
t
ions
c
a
l
ling
c
allback
s
.
commit
|
commitdiff
|
tree
2012-04-12
Mike Pall
M
ake lu
a
_concat() work fr
o
m C hook with
partia
l
fr
a
me
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
Fix D
S
E of
USTORE
.
Have to rem
o
v
e
OB
A
R, too
.
commit
|
commitdiff
|
tree
2012-04-11
Mike Pall
F
i
x
bytecode J
M
P slot ran
g
e after const +
and/o
r
opt
i
miza
t
i
on
.
commit
|
commitdiff
|
tree
2012-04-11
M
ike Pall
Limit number of
userdata __gc separation
s
a
t
state
.
.
.
commit
|
commitdiff
|
tree
2012-04-11
Mike
P
al
l
Ensure
runn
i
ng _
_
gc of us
e
rdata created in __gc at
.
.
.
commit
|
commitdiff
|
tree
2012-04-09
Mike Pall
Fix
disch
a
r
g
e
orde
r
of comparisons in Lua parser
.
commit
|
commitdiff
|
tree
2012-04-02
M
ike Pall
MIPS: Update docs
.
commit
|
commitdiff
|
tree
2012-04-01
Mike Pall
MIPS: Add support for GDB
JIT API
.
commit
|
commitdiff
|
tree
2012-03-31
Mik
e
Pall
FFI: Fi
x
symbol r
e
solving error mes
s
a
ges
on Windows
.
commit
|
commitdiff
|
tree
2012-03-31
Mike Pal
l
FFI: Fix resolvin
g
o
f
function nam
e
redirects on Windows
.
.
.
commit
|
commitdiff
|
tree
2012-03-29
Mike
Pall
MIPS: Integrat
e
and e
n
abl
e
JIT compi
l
er
.
commit
|
commitdiff
|
tree
2012-03-29
M
ike Pall
MIPS: Add MIPS32
R
2 c
o
mp
i
le-time/run
t
ime CPU detection
.
commit
|
commitdiff
|
tree
2012-03-29
Mike Pall
MIP
S
: Inter
p
r
e
te
r
/JIT in
t
egra
t
ion
commit
|
commitdiff
|
tree
2012-03-28
M
ike Pall
PPC: Use builtin D-Cach
e
/I-Cache sync code
.
commit
|
commitdiff
|
tree
2012-03-28
Mike Pall
PP
C
:
Fix HR
E
FK
cod
e
g
e
ner
a
tio
n
for huge tabl
e
s
.
commit
|
commitdiff
|
tree
2012-03-28
Mike Pall
PPC:
F
ix fus
i
on of floating-poin
t
XLOAD/XS
T
OR
E
.
commit
|
commitdiff
|
tree
2012-03-28
Mi
k
e Pall
Fi
x
OSX
bu
i
ld
i
ssu
e
s
.
Bump minimum requi
r
e
d
OSX version
.
.
.
commit
|
commitdiff
|
tree
2012-03-25
Mike Pall
Replace unw
i
nd
.
h definit
i
ons
w
i
th ou
r
own
.
commit
|
commitdiff
|
tree
2012-03-21
Mi
k
e P
a
ll
FF
I
: C
h
ange
f
fi
.
load() lib
r
a
r
y name resoluti
o
n for
.
.
.
commit
|
commitdiff
|
tree
2012-03-20
Mike Pall
Avoid
r
ecursive
GC steps after G
C
-tr
i
ggered trace exit
.
commit
|
commitdiff
|
tree
2012-03-15
Mike Pall
F
ix compilation on OpenBSD
.
commit
|
commitdiff
|
tree
2012-03-11
Mike Pall
A
d
d mi
s
sing mc
o
d
e
limit
check in assembler bac
k
end
.
commit
|
commitdiff
|
tree
2012-03-05
Mike Pa
l
l
FFI
:
Finalize
cd
a
ta before
u
serd
a
ta when closing the
.
.
.
commit
|
commitdiff
|
tree
2012-02-22
Mike Pall
Fix argume
n
t
e
r
ror handli
n
g
on Lu
a
s
t
acks without
a
.
.
.
commit
|
commitdiff
|
tree
2012-02-22
Mike Pal
l
Fi
x
ar
g
ument
t
ype in error message f
o
r re
l
ative argumen
t
s
.
commit
|
commitdiff
|
tree
2012-02-17
M
ike Pall
Dy
n
ASM: Lua 5
.
2 compatibility fixes
.
commit
|
commitdiff
|
tree
2012-02-13
Mike Pall
Fro
m
Lua 5
.
2: Try _
_
tostring
m
e
tamethod on
non-st
r
ing
.
.
.
commit
|
commitdiff
|
tree
2012-02-03
Mi
k
e
Pall
Fix b
y
t
e
code
dump for ce
r
ta
i
n
number co
n
stants
.
commit
|
commitdiff
|
tree
2012-02-01
Mike Pall
FFI: Fix
library unloadin
g
o
n POSIX systems
.
commit
|
commitdiff
|
tree
2012-01-31
Mike Pall
MIPS: Add MIP
S
disas
s
embler
.
commit
|
commitdiff
|
tree
2012-01-23
Mike
Pall
Bump copyr
i
ght d
a
t
e
t
o 2012
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
M
I
P
S: Update
i
ns
t
al
l
docs
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
MIPS: Add interpre
t
er
.
E
nable MIP
S
bui
l
d rules
.
commit
|
commitdiff
|
tree
2012-01-23
Mik
e
P
a
l
l
PPC: Avoid poin
t
le
s
s
arg cl
e
a
r
i
n
g
in
B
C_I
F
UNCF
.
Remove
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
PPC: Fix argument
ch
e
c
k
ing for
rawg
e
t
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pal
l
PP
C
: Fix resume after yield from hook
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
ARM: Avoid pointless arg clearing in BC_IFUNCF
.
F
i
x
.
.
.
commit
|
commitdiff
|
tree
2012-01-23
Mike Pall
MIPS: Add missing opcodes to the DynASM
MIPS m
o
dule
.
.
.
commit
|
commitdiff
|
tree
2012-01-20
M
i
ke Pall
Fix parsing of hex
l
i
terals with exponents
.
commit
|
commitdiff
|
tree
2012-01-15
Mike
P
all
FFI: Don
'
t touch frame in callbacks with ta
i
l
c
alls
.
.
.
commit
|
commitdiff
|
tree
2011-12-17
Mike
Pall
FFI: Ign
o
re number parsing e
r
r
ors
w
h
i
le skipping definitions
.
commit
|
commitdiff
|
tree
2011-12-17
Mike Pall
FFI: Igno
r
e empty statements i
n
ffi
.
cdef()
.
commit
|
commitdiff
|
tree
2011-12-16
Mike Pall
MIPS: Ad
d
DynASM M
I
PS
module and enc
o
d
ing
engine
.
commit
|
commitdiff
|
tree
2011-12-15
Mi
k
e Pa
l
l
MI
P
S:
A
dd
build
r
ule
s
(non-functi
o
nal,
y
et)
.
commit
|
commitdiff
|
tree
2011-12-15
Mike Pall
A
u
to-detec
t
targe
t
arch via cros
s
-compiler
.
Dr
o
p TARGET
.
.
.
commit
|
commitdiff
|
tree
2011-12-14
Mike Pall
RELEA
S
E
L
u
a
JIT
-
2
.
0
.
0-bet
a
9
commit
|
commitdiff
|
tree
2011-12-14
Mike Pall
Up
d
ate
cha
n
gelog
.
commit
|
commitdiff
|
tree
2011-12-13
Mike
P
a
ll
PPC: Avoid undefined ope
r
and der
e
f
erence in B
A
N
D
/s
h
ift
.
.
.
commit
|
commitdiff
|
tree
2011-12-12
Mike Pall
FFI: Add
callb
a
ck support
f
or ARM
.
commit
|
commitdiff
|
tree
2011-12-12
Mi
k
e Pall
FFI: A
d
d
c
allbac
k
support for PPC
.
commit
|
commitdiff
|
tree
2011-12-12
Mike P
a
ll
Move helper for s
y
ncing data/instruction cach
e
to lj
_
mco
d
e
.
c
.
commit
|
commitdiff
|
tree
2011-12-10
Mike Pall
AR
M
: Erro
r
out for
a
tte
m
pt
to compile
w
i
th hard
-
f
l
oat
.
.
.
commit
|
commitdiff
|
tree
2011-12-09
Mike P
a
ll
ARM: Fix s
t
ack check fo
r
spi
l
le
d
BASE
i
n parent
.
commit
|
commitdiff
|
tree
2011-12-09
Mike
P
a
l
l
x64: Always extend sta
c
k a
r
gumen
t
s to pointer size
.
commit
|
commitdiff
|
tree
2011-12-09
M
i
ke
Pall
Fix compiler warni
n
g
.
commit
|
commitdiff
|
tree
2011-12-01
Mik
e
P
a
ll
FFI:
F
ix stack
a
djustment for c
a
lls to stdca
l
l/fas
t
call
.
.
.
commit
|
commitdiff
|
tree
2011-11-27
Mike Pal
l
FFI: Need
to tre
a
t strlen() as
a
l
oad
.
commit
|
commitdiff
|
tree
2011-11-27
Mike Pall
Fix docs
.
Th
e
code base
does
n
't work on W
i
ndows 98
.
.
.
commit
|
commitdiff
|
tree
2011-11-27
Mike
P
all
D
o
n
't increment m
o
dule reference counts
d
ue to symbol
.
.
.
commit
|
commitdiff
|
tree
2011-11-26
Mike Pall
FF
I
:
Record ffi
.
errno()
.
commit
|
commitdiff
|
tree
2011-11-25
Mi
k
e Pall
Fix sta
c
k check i
n
side exit
.
commit
|
commitdiff
|
tree
2011-11-25
Mike P
a
ll
FFI: Record C function calls with
bool
r
eturn v
a
l
ues
.
commit
|
commitdiff
|
tree
2011-11-25
Mike Pall
FFI: F
i
x l
i
ne
info for result con
v
ersion errors in
.
.
.
commit
|
commitdiff
|
tree
2011-11-25
Mik
e
Pall
FFI: Fix GetLastError() save/restore arou
n
d ffi
.
l
o
ad()
.
commit
|
commitdiff
|
tree
2011-11-25
Mike
P
a
ll
FFI: Improve ld
s
cript d
e
tection in ff
i
.
lo
a
d()
.
commit
|
commitdiff
|
tree
2011-11-23
Mike Pall
D
o
not el
i
minate P
H
I
s
only r
e
fere
n
ced fr
o
m other PHIs
.
commit
|
commitdiff
|
tree
2011-11-21
M
i
ke Pall
Repl
a
ce stack
s
lot for implicit number->st
r
ing conv
.
.
.
commit
|
commitdiff
|
tree
2011-11-20
Mike Pa
l
l
Specialize t
o
pro
t
otype for non-monomo
r
phic functions
.
commit
|
commitdiff
|
tree
2011-11-20
Mik
e
Pal
l
Coun
t
frames with same pr
o
totype in
ca
l
l unroll
l
imi
t
.
.
.
commit
|
commitdiff
|
tree
2011-11-20
M
i
ke Pall
K
eep
maximum frame extent in snap->topslot
.
commit
|
commitdiff
|
tree
2011-11-20
Mike Pal
l
Get rid
o
f
s
nap->dept
h
.
commit
|
commitdiff
|
tree
2011-11-17
Mike Pall
Fix debug o
p
tion
fo
r
msvcbu
i
ld
.
bat
.
commit
|
commitdiff
|
tree
2011-11-15
Mi
k
e Pa
l
l
FFI:
F
ix
E
n
umWindows example in docs
.
commit
|
commitdiff
|
tree
2011-11-15
Mike Pall
FFI:
A
dd missing
GC b
a
rrier for c
a
llback regist
r
atio
n
.
commit
|
commitdiff
|
tree
2011-11-15
M
i
ke
P
all
F
F
I
:
S
ave G
e
tLastErro
r
() around ffi
.
l
o
ad() and
symbol
.
.
.
commit
|
commitdiff
|
tree
2011-11-14
Mike Pall
Eliminate
s
ome rare occurren
c
es of redundant
P
HIs
.
commit
|
commitdiff
|
tree
2011-11-14
Mike
Pall
Fix hint
-
based register al
l
ocation in ra_dest()
.
commit
|
commitdiff
|
tree
2011-11-14
Mi
k
e P
a
ll
FFI: Add callback s
u
p
po
r
t (for x86/
x
64)
.
commit
|
commitdiff
|
tree
2011-11-14
Mi
k
e Pal
l
P
P
C: Clarify docs
.
commit
|
commitdiff
|
tree
2011-11-14
Mike
P
all
FFI:
R
e
s
olve
_
_call me
t
amethod for
p
oi
n
ters, too
.
commit
|
commitdiff
|
tree
2011-11-12
Mi
k
e Pall
Avoid
dependence on lj_jit
.
h if only including lj_tar
g
et
.
h
.
commit
|
commitdiff
|
tree
2011-11-12
M
i
k
e
P
a
ll
FFI:
A
dd unwin
d
d
e
fini
t
ions for lj
_
vm_ff
i
_call
.
commit
|
commitdiff
|
tree
2011-11-11
Mike
Pal
l
FFI: Extend metamethod
tutorial
.
commit
|
commitdiff
|
tree
2011-11-11
Mike Pal
l
ARM: Fix
I
R splitting fo
r
softfp XLOA
D
.
commit
|
commitdiff
|
tree
2011-11-11
Mike Pall
ARM:
Fix code gene
r
atio
n
for ty
p
e-
c
h
eck only
s
o
ftfp
.
.
.
commit
|
commitdiff
|
tree
2011-11-04
Mike Pall
x6
4
: Fix l
i
ghtuserdata
c
omparison
s
.
commit
|
commitdiff
|
tree
2011-11-04
Mike Pall
Sp
e
lling
.
commit
|
commitdiff
|
tree
2011-10-27
Mi
k
e Pal
l
PPC
:
Install dis_ppc
.
lua
.
commit
|
commitdiff
|
tree
2011-10-26
Mike Pall
FFI:
C
o
mpi
l
e cal
l
s to stdcall,
f
astca
l
l and
v
ararg
.
.
.
commit
|
commitdiff
|
tree
next